What is a managed fund?
A managed fund pools the money of many individual investors.
This money is then professionally managed according to the
investment objective of each fund. By investing in a managed
fund and pooling your money with other investors, you can take
advantage of investment opportunities that you may not be able
to access as an individual investor.
When you invest in a managed fund, you are allocated a number
of ‘units’ based on the entry unit price at the time you invest.
Your units represent the value of your investment, which will
change over time as the market value of the assets in the fund
rises or falls.

This page summarises some important information about the
Managed Investment Funds.
Minimums
The minimum initial investment is $1,000
The minimum account balance is $1,000
There is no minimum additional investment amount
The minimum regular investment plan (monthly)1
is $100
There is no minimum switch amount
There is no minimum withdrawal amount1
The minimum regular withdrawal plan (monthly or quarterly)1
is $100
Further information is outlined in the section ‘Establishing and
transacting on your account’ on pages 18 to 19.
Investment funds (choice of 14 funds)
Multi-sector W Conservative
W Balanced
W Diversified
W High Growth
Australian shares W Australian Share
W Imputation
W Geared Share
Global shares W Global Share
W Global Resources
W Global Health & Biotechnology
W Global Technology &
Communications
W Geared Global Share
Property W Property Securities
Cash W Cash
Fees
Current contribution fee
W Up to 4%
Current management costs
W 0.97% to 2.28% pa (for all funds other than geared)
W 2.66% to 3.27% pa (for geared funds)
Transaction costs (‘buy/sell’ spread)
W 0% to 0.50% per transaction (varies by fund)
Adviser service fee
Agreed between you and your financial adviser
Further information is outlined in the section ‘Fees and other
costs’ on pages 14 to 17.
Cooling-off
A 14-day cooling-off period may apply to your initial investment
(refer to page 27).
Complaints resolution
We have a complaint handling process in place (refer to page 27).
All fees disclosed include the net effect of GST, except for the adviser service fee, which is inclusive of GST. We can change fees at any time at our discretion
within the limits prescribed by the Constitution. If the change is an increase in fees, we will give you 30 days prior written notice. Pages 14 to 17 outline all fees
that apply to each fund. Please read this information carefully before investing.
